Michael B. Jordan is taking an active role in an eagerly awaited venture. The 38-year-old actor, recently nominated for a 2026 Best Actor Oscar, will serve as an executive producer on the upcoming TV adaptation of Fourth Wing by Rebecca Yarros, produced through his company, Outlier Society Productions.
Speaking to Deadline on January 22, Jordan stated, “We are making sure that this is going to be [an] exciting show that delivers on all of the things the fans want and some of the things that they won’t be expecting either.” He acknowledged the beloved status of the franchise, affirming, “We’re diligently… We’re in the lab, we’re cooking up. We got it. It’s coming. It’s early stages, but I feel how much people care about this one. It’s not lost on us.”

This new series, acquired by Amazon MGM Studios, will join a slate of other productions from Outlier Society, including Creed III, Without Remorse, Just Mercy, and the Netflix series Raising Dion, all of which feature Jordan in starring roles.
While it remains uncertain whether Jordan will appear in Fourth Wing as an actor, he will assume a critical role as an executive producer alongside Yarros and Outlier Society Productions president, Elizabeth Raposo. The actor has previously expressed his commitment to diversity in film production, revealing in a since-deleted 2018 Instagram post that he would incorporate inclusion riders across all his projects. These riders require 50% diversity among cast and crew.

Jordan noted, “In support of the women & men who are leading this fight, I will be adopting the Inclusion Rider for all projects produced by my company Outlier Society. I’ve been privileged to work with powerful women and persons of color throughout my career, and it’s Outlier’s mission to continue to create for talented individuals going forward.”
The actor elaborated in a 2019 interview with Deadline, emphasizing the importance of storytelling in his production endeavors. “Starting in front of the camera, from the actor’s perspective, it’s all about the heart,” he explained. “It’s about wanting to create bodies of work and tell stories that will make people go home and think thoughts that will weigh heavily on their heart.”
Fourth Wing, a widely popular fantasy romance series, chronicles the adventures of 20-year-old Violet Sorrengail, a dragon rider at Basgiath War College, as she navigates the dangers of her life and her intense relationship with Xaden Riorson, a formidable fellow dragon rider.
The adaptation will also bring notable talent to its creative team. Moira Walley-Beckett, known for her work on Anne with an E, has been tapped as the showrunner. Additionally, Meredith Averill, an executive producer and writer from The Haunting of Hill House, will join the team as well.

On January 20, Yarros provided fans with an update about the ongoing adaptation. She shared, “I’ve read two versions of the script now and it is… Oh my God.”
In an emotional reflection, she described the apprehension of sharing her work, noting, “I was scared, I was super scared to read it. I think when you hand somebody your baby and you say, ‘Tell me what you think is important in here,’ you’re kind of like, ‘It’s all important,’ and I kicked my feet the entire time.”
Yarros concluded, “I love it. Moira’s done such an amazing job capturing everyone’s voice and the dialogue that you guys love, along with the energy and spirit of the book that I am… I could not be any happier. It’s amazing.”
